Filling the IT Skills Gap with Intelligent Automation Strategies

Loss of institutional knowledge, interruptions in manual procedures, and unexpected downtime are all results of insufficient IT personnel and significant employee turnover. This creates delays in bringing new items to market, which leads to disgruntled customers. The remaining IT staff has to deal with the increased workload, which leads to burnout and only serves to exacerbate the underlying issue.


These staffing challenges can be avoided or mitigated with the help of intelligent automation strategies. Keeping your best employees contented requires a deliberate effort by the management. Your top performers got into their industry to innovate, not to get weighed down by passive tasks and administrative burdens. So, you need to help them out by equipping them with IT solutions that can automate repetitive tasks, eliminate bottlenecks, and encourage teamwork.


Let's look at how implementing these strategies and the corresponding technologies can help businesses and how it improves IT employee experience.


Automated Application Resource Management


An application resource management software ensures that applications always have access to the resources they require.


Allocating resources for applications has traditionally included a lot of manual number-crunching that is prone to error. Through intelligent automation strategies, IT departments may free up time to concentrate on revenue-generating features instead of the repetitive duties that proof to be a burden.


An application resource management software has the potential to optimize application performance while slashing cloud costs by as much as 33%.You can eliminate silos, abandon manual allocations and guesswork, and switch to real-time, reliable resourcing across multicloud environments by interconnecting your whole IT supply chain from applications to infrastructure.


Providing Visibility into Modern Distributed Applications


The goal of observability software is to let developers quickly and easily find and fix issues in their distributed applications. With a more visible system, you may pinpoint the source of a performance issue with minimal testing or coding.


Successful application development relies heavily on performance testing. However, this testing frequently entails extensive manual labor. Employees can better find problems and implement solutions quickly when they have access to a tool that can monitor the application ecosystem with continuous real-time discovery. 


Businesses can improve the rate at which they release new and improved products to consumers by implementing the appropriate observability solution. It becomes easier to handle the complexity of today's applications that span hybrid cloud landscapes, which is especially helpful as the need to provide enhanced customer service and more apps arises.


Managing Incidents Proactively



When a service goes down or something unexpected happens, an IT personnel must implement incident management. Proactive incident management software may assist save up to 80% of employee time spent on false positives, freeing up time for teams to focus on proactively resolving problems. By reducing event noise and correlating massive amounts of unstructured and structured data in real-time, you can proactively enhance service quality, reduce potentially costly downtime, and improve customer experience.

Licensing Management Tools


Software licensing management solutions assist you in tracking and evaluating how software is handled across the organization to ensure licenses are properly maintained. License and resource management systems automate the tedious duties of software license and resource optimization, allowing IT professionals to focus on proactive software portfolio optimization.


These solutions can lower the risk of penalties from software non-compliance and avoid end-of-service interruptions.
